John Carroll Adds Women's Flag Football as Its 26th Varsity Sport

A New Chapter in Sports

Today, I am thrilled to share an exciting development for women in sports as John Carroll University announces the addition of Women's Flag Football as its 26th varsity sport. This decision, made official by the NCAA, marks a landmark achievement for female athletes and reflects a growing recognition of the importance of inclusivity within collegiate athletics.

“This is a huge step forward for our athletic department,” said Athletic Director as they highlighted the benefits of adding a much-needed sport for women. “It's about creating more opportunities for female athletes to compete at a high level.”

A Growing Trend

John Carroll's decision is part of a larger trend as colleges across the nation recognize the value of women's sports programs. According to the National Federation of State High School Associations, the number of female athletes in high schools continues to rise dramatically—making it imperative for collegiate institutions to evolve alongside.

In fact, the NCAA already lists several schools implementing women's flag football programs, showcasing how the sport can innovate traditional athletic programs.

As the program launches, John Carroll will look to form partnerships with local youth programs, ensuring a seamless pathway for young female athletes into the collegiate level.
